LLC Formation: Your Step-by-Step Guide to a Smooth Application

Starting your own business is an exciting and often daunting journey. One of the first, and arguably most important, decisions you'll make is choosing the right legal structure. For many entrepreneurs, a Limited Liability Company, or LLC, is the perfect fit. Offering a blend of the simplicity of a sole proprietorship with the liability protection of a corporation, the LLC structure provides a compelling advantage for small business owners. But before you can reap the benefits of this popular business structure, you need to know how to apply for an LLC. This process, while potentially complex depending on your state, is manageable with the right guidance. This comprehensive guide will walk you through the steps, demystifying the process and empowering you to confidently navigate the application.

The initial step in understanding how to apply for an LLC is recognizing that the process isn't uniform across all states. Each state has its own specific requirements, forms, and fees. This means there's no single, universally applicable method. However, the fundamental steps remain relatively consistent. You'll generally need to choose a name for your LLC, appoint a registered agent, file the necessary paperwork, and pay the associated fees. Let's break down each of these crucial components.

Choosing the right name for your LLC is a critical first step. Your name must comply with your state's regulations, which typically require the inclusion of words like "Limited Liability Company," "LLC," or an abbreviation thereof. It's crucial to check for name availability with your state's business registry to ensure no other business is already using the same name. You might also want to conduct a broader search to avoid trademark conflicts. This step may involve some research and potentially some trial and error, but a well-chosen name is essential for your brand identity.

Next, you'll need to appoint a registered agent. This individual or entity is legally responsible for receiving official documents on behalf of your LLC. The registered agent must have a physical address within the state where you're registering your LLC. Many businesses opt to use a registered agent service, which provides a convenient and reliable solution. These services handle the administrative burden of receiving and forwarding legal documents, ensuring your LLC remains compliant with state regulations. Understanding your options and choosing the right registered agent is a key part of knowing how to apply for an LLC effectively.

The core of the LLC application process involves filing the appropriate paperwork with your state's business registry. This typically involves completing an LLC formation document, also known as a Certificate of Organization or Articles of Organization. This document provides essential information about your LLC, including its name, registered agent, and the purpose of the business. The specific requirements for this document vary by state, so it's imperative to consult your state's resources to ensure accuracy and completeness. Incomplete or inaccurate filings can lead to delays or rejection of your application.

Finally, you'll need to pay the required filing fees. These fees vary widely depending on the state and can range from a few hundred dollars to several thousand. It's essential to factor these costs into your business plan. Once you've submitted your completed application and paid the necessary fees, you'll need to wait for your state to process your paperwork and issue your LLC certificate. This timeframe can vary, but it typically takes several weeks. Knowing how to apply for an LLC effectively involves anticipating these processing times and planning accordingly.

While this overview provides a general understanding of how to apply for an LLC, remember that the specifics can vary significantly based on your state's regulations. It's strongly recommended to consult your state's business registry website for the most accurate and up-to-date information. You might also consider seeking professional assistance from a legal professional or business consultant, especially if you're unsure about any aspect of the process. They can provide expert guidance and help ensure your application is properly completed, saving you time, money, and potential headaches down the line. Taking the time to understand the process and ensuring compliance is crucial for a successful launch of your LLC.
